Sanctuary Group in Shrewsbury is seeking an Apprentice Care and Support Assistant to support individuals with disabilities. This role offers career development opportunities while providing essential support tailored to the needs of customers.
You’ll assist with personal care, medication management, and help individuals develop a more independent daily life. The position also includes fully-funded training, 25 days’ annual leave, and a supportive work environment where you can be your authentic self.

How to prepare for a job interview at Sanctuary Group
✨Showcase Your Compassion
Nursing is all about patient care, so be prepared to talk about situations where you've demonstrated empathy and compassion. Think of specific examples, and don't shy away from sharing how you made a difference in someone’s day, even if it was in a volunteer role or during your studies.
✨Brush Up on Clinical Knowledge
Expect some technical questions related to patient care and nursing procedures. Familiarise yourself with common medical terms and best practices. They might even ask you how you would handle a specific patient scenario, so think through any clinical skills you've learned in your coursework or placements.
✨Highlight Your Willingness to Learn
As an apprentice, it’s all about demonstrating your eagerness to learn and grow. Be ready to discuss what aspects of patient care genuinely excite you and how you hope to develop your skills at Sanctuary Group. Show them you’re as passionate about learning as you are about healthcare.
✨Prepare for Role-Playing Activities
In nursing interviews, you might find yourself in role-playing situations where you'll have to demonstrate your communication skills and patient interaction. Practice these scenarios with friends or mentors so you're comfortable showing off your bedside manner and ability to handle challenging situations.
